Flexmls IDX Plugin PHP Object Injection Vulnerability
Vulnerability
A deserialization vulnerability allowing object injection has been identified in the Flexmls IDX WordPress plugin, affecting versions through 3.14.27. This vulnerability could lead to various types of code injection, including SQL injection, path traversal, and denial-of-service, especially if a suitable property-oriented programming chain is available.
Impact
Exploitation of this vulnerability could allow for PHP object injection, which could be leveraged to execute code injection, SQL injection, path traversal, denial-of-service, and potentially more, depending on the presence of a proper PHP object injection chain.
Remediation
Users of the Flexmls IDX WordPress plugin should update to version 3.14.28 or later. Patchstack users can enable auto-updates for vulnerable plugins.
